Initially, the concept was packed with numerous elements, as I tried to incorporate everything that came to mind. However, the cluttered outcome didn’t align with the minimalist vision of UrbanNest. It was at this point that an inspiring Instagram post changed my perspective. The post emphasized the principle of "less is more," a philosophy central to both interior design and modern UI practices.
Motivated by this idea, I revisited my approach and made significant changes. Over 80% of the initial elements were discarded, leaving only those that added true value to the design. This shift not only simplified the visual appearance but also gave the layout a more cohesive and intentional structure. I focused on creating a single-page layout that feels clean, modern, and easy to navigate.
The final design uses a limited but harmonious color palette, inspired by earthy tones often found in contemporary interiors, such as beige, white, and muted greens. Typography was carefully selected to ensure readability while maintaining an elegant and modern feel. Additionally, white space was used strategically to create a sense of openness and direct attention to key elements, echoing the principles of well-designed interiors.
